@MagpieV6 will be nice to know your thoughts on the Si3d once you've used it please

What can I say? It looked flipping fantastic in direct sun today! So much flake pop it was mental, wish I'd got a picture now :( Finish is flawless and seems darker.

On application, the smell is Toxic like. A mask is a must! Application is easy, little goes a long long way! I did the car with x2 coats on a mere 15ml sample I'm sure! Keep applying it criss cross motions until near clear. I found it was best to wait 2-3 mins before buffing. The Nanolex MF towel worked best for removing most of the residue, then a Carpro Boa to buff any excess. (It starts off smearing but that's why it's best to finish with the Boa)
